Closed Bug 1394437 Opened 7 years ago Closed 6 years ago

Update style of 'Open this link in the App Store' dialog (aka Snackbar dialog)

Categories

(Firefox for iOS :: Theme & Visual Design, enhancement, P3)

Other
iOS
enhancement

Tracking

()

RESOLVED FIXED
Tracking Status
fxios 13.0 ---
fxios-v10.0 --- affected

People

(Reporter: aaronmt, Unassigned)

Details

Attachments

(4 files, 2 obsolete files)

Attached image IMG_0052.PNG
Because it looks like it's straight from Android 2.0 on iOS
Assignee: nobody → randersen
Summary: Update style of 'Open this link in the App Store' dialog → Update style of 'Open this link in the App Store' dialog (aka Snackbar dialog)
Priority: -- → P3
Attached image Spacing - Snackbar.png (obsolete) —
Attached image system_dialog.png
Is there a reason this type of thing can't be a standard system dialog like the one attached? I assume there is a reason, just curious.
The current one isn't modal, it is attached to a tab.
Non-modal is best for this in case there are sites that can trigger that link with JS.
Attached image Spacing - Snackbar.png (obsolete) —
Attachment #8910470 - Attachment is obsolete: true
Assignee: randersen → nobody
Priority: P3 → P2
Attached image example.png
OK/Cancel and or Yes/No Dialogs are not optimal. Considering there are only two of these types of menus, we should take the opportunity to fix them in a way to make them easier to parse.  Also, we need to help ensure that the user knows these messages are coming from the browser. I don't know of a full proof way to create a dialog that can't be spoofed by a web page, but for now, we should add in the Firefox icon.
Attached image Menu - Snackbar.png
This version uses the same BG style as other menus in our app, and the button sizes match Apple's similar dialogs.
Attachment #8912030 - Attachment is obsolete: true
Priority: P2 → P3
https://github.com/mozilla-mobile/firefox-ios/pull/3988
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: